**Q: How do staff access the quiet room on the top floor?**

The quiet room at Quellsford Tower (Room 9.02) is reserved for rest, prayer, and decompression, and is deliberately kept off the general booking system. Facilities desk staff may grant access on request, but should remind users of the no-meetings, no-calls rule and the 60-minute courtesy limit during busy periods. The room self-locks on exit, so occupants should take belongings with them. To release the door for a visitor, enter the code below.

staff pass of baweg-bawep = bdg-AIU-1

Handover: Contrast audit, Marrowlight UI

Audit done on all Marrowlight screens. 14 failures fixed, 2 deferred (charts, legacy modal). Tooling: Huescan CLI in CI, blocks merges below AA. Security note: Huescan reads rendered pages via a service account with read-only scope — review its grants. Audit artifacts live in the locked evidence archive. To open the archive, use the recovery passphrase below.

vault phrase of tagag-yadup = ralys-caseth-novys-istael

Audit item 7 — Nightly reindex (Searchlark cluster). Confirm the reindex job completed before 04:00 local, document counts match the Pellbrook source of record, and no shard failed twice consecutively. Support must not rerun the job manually without approval. Accountability for this check rests with the person named below.

account owner for tahaf-tafof: Ralath Zordor

Subject: Cut-over complete — log sampling on Pattermill

Team, the cut-over to sampled logging for Pattermill (our chattiest service) finished cleanly last night. Head-based sampling is now enforced at the collector; error-level lines remain unsampled. Please keep this note for posterity, since the rationale often gets lost. The active configuration after cut-over is the following.

config for fafog-bahof:
ULAWYN_HOST=ulawyn.tolvaqsys.internal
ULAWYN_PORT=5000

Heads up: if the Lintrock baseline file in the Quarrow repo drifts from main, CI fails with a "stale baseline" error even when the code is fine. Quick fix is to regenerate the baseline on a clean checkout and re-push. If a customer build is blocked, confirm the failing run matches the token below before escalating.

build token for yadug-yagag: htk21_c863c33eb8b82c0c9c152